Is there any way to have SFMC Rest API update the existing records DateTime to the current DateTime? (The Data Extension field type has it set to use the current date as the default.)
Data Extension Setup
- SubscriberKey: Text, 64, Primary Key
- Name: Text, 64, Required
- UpdatedAt: Date, Required, Default to Current
Upsert Endpoints
Code Samples
- Asynchronously Upsert Data Extension
PUT {{sfmc.rest.url}}/data/v1/async/dataextensions/key:{de.key}/rows
Payload:
{
"items": [
{
"SubscriberKey": "1234",
"Name": "John",
"UpdatedAt": ""
}
]
}
- Insert Data Extension Rows by Key
POST {{sfmc.rest.url}}/hub/v1/dataevents/key:{de.key}/rowset
Payload:
[
{
"keys": {
"SubscriberKey": "1234"
},
"values": {
"Name": "John",
"UpdatedAt": ""
}
}
]
When you go through the FTP, if you have no value for the UpdatedAt
field in the CSV; then it will automatically grab the default value current DateTime for both INSERTS
and UPSERTS
. However, the REST API does not seem to respect the same logic any longer; errors are thrown if:
- the
UpdatedAt
is not included in the payload. - the
UpdatedAt
is set to""
(empty string) in the payload. - the
UpdatedAt
is set to"Now()"
in the payload.
